DEO Bandipora Dr. Owais Ahmed reviews Progress of Special Summary revision in district

The Deputy Commissioner Bandipora, Dr. Owais Ahmed, who is also District Election Officer (DEO), today chaired a meeting of officers to review the status of progress of special summary revision (SSR) in the district. 

The meeting discussed various provisions and achievable parameters of SSR and the progress achieved in the district till date.Dr. Owais stressed upon concerned to work in tandem and take concrete steps on maximum registration of the new eligible voters. 

He asked the concerned officers to intensify the efforts for fulfilling all targets of SSR.The officers and officials associated with the SSR were exhorted to work with dedication and devotion to ensure that the exercise is completed within the stipulated period of time with 100 percent enrolment of eligible people who have attained the prescribed age of voting.

He asked the concerned from Govt. Degree colleges to adopt a proper mechanism to enroll all left out students of eligible age at their own level in coordination with AEROs.The DEO directed Dy.DEO, EROs and AEROs to gear up BLOs of their respective areas for the purpose.

He also stressed on enhanced awareness activities under SVEEP and directed EROs, AEROs to coordinate with Dy.DEO and College authorities of the district for organizing Registration Camps, intensified SVEEP activities and to conduct door to door surveys.

The meeting was attended by DPO Bandipora, Mohd Ashraf Hakak; ACR Bandipora, SDM Sumbal, Dy. CEO, DIO Bandipora, Principal of GDCs, Tehsildars and other concerned. Principal GDC Gurez, SDM Gurez attended through virtual mode.
